This kind of howling rain doesn’t fall very often, but a scary weather phenomenon called microbursts have been more frequent across the US in the past few years.

These things are basically the opposite of tornadoes, so rather than sucking up everything in their path, they dump several inches of rain down in just a few minutes. 

What if one fell on your home? 

Microbursts usually happen in spring and summer, and while they’re more common east of the Rockies, they can occur anywhere across the country. 

And the worst thing: normal insurance policies don’t usually cover flooding from heavy rains, rivers, or sewers (talk to your agent today to ask/add coverage)
